Aimee Martin faces the challenge of revitalizing her former company's declining sales amidst ineffective training initiatives and new marketing proposals. Recognizing that traditional strategies miss the mark, she embarks on a transformative journey to discover four essential strategies that prioritize impactful outcomes. This guide offers insights into modern leadership and team dynamics, equipping readers with a fresh perspective to foster success in a complex business landscape. The narrative emphasizes practical approaches for achieving sustainable results and effective leadership.

Greg Long is een erkend thought leader op het gebied van prestatiemanagement, gespecialiseerd in hoe verbeteringen op individueel niveau leiden tot superieure bedrijfsresultaten voor organisaties. Met meer dan vijfentwintig jaar wereldwijde consultancyervaring richt zijn werk zich op het conceptualiseren, ontwerpen en ontwikkelen van strategische oplossingen om zowel organisatorische als individuele prestaties te verbeteren. Zijn methoden hebben consequent geleid tot significante, meetbare winsten in belangrijke bedrijfsstatistieken en individuele prestaties. Als veelgevraagd spreker en productief auteur van artikelen en presentaties, zet Long zich in voor het bevorderen van prestatiestrategieën.

Includes 65 of the most superb hikes found anywhere in the state. The hikes were chosen for a number of reasons including the beauty of the scenery, the variety of terrain, the quality of the hiking experience on the trail, and the fact that many of these trails don't get used as much as the trails in other parts of the state.

Exploring the challenges of tough days, this book addresses the feelings of anger and confusion that children experience when things go awry. It encourages young readers to express their frustrations and seek understanding from God, emphasizing the importance of patience in hearing His answers. Through relatable scenarios, it guides kids in navigating their emotions and finding comfort in faith during difficult times.

Bigfoot - huge, hairy, foul smelling, this legendary apelike animal has captivated the public's imagination. This book tells the story of Roger Patterson of Yakima, Washington. A part-time rodeo rider, chronically unemployed and dying of cancer, Patterson propelled himself into short-lived fame by exploiting his obsession with the Bigfoot subject.
